What is OEM and ODM in Activewear?

OEM (Original Equipment Manufacturing)

OEM involves manufacturing products based on a brand's specifications. For activewear, this means the brand provides designs, fabrics, and details, and the factory produces the garments. luckyyoga excels in OEM, offering state-of-the-art facilities to turn your vision into reality.

ODM (Original Design Manufacturing)

ODM means the manufacturer designs and produces products that brands can customize. luckyyoga's ODM services provide a range of pre-developed activewear styles, allowing brands to add their logo or tweak colors. This speeds up time-to-market and reduces design costs.

Key Factors for Successful Activewear Manufacturing

Minimum Order Quantities (MOQ)

MOQ is the minimum number of units a factory will produce per style or color. For activewear, MOQs vary widely. luckyyoga offers flexible MOQs, typically starting at 300-500 pieces per style, making it accessible for emerging brands. Lower MOQs reduce inventory risk but may increase per-unit cost.

Quality Control

Quality control (QC) is paramount in activewear. Key QC points include:

  • Fabric Inspection: Checking for defects, color consistency, and shrinkage.
  • Stitching and Seams: Ensuring durability and comfort.
  • Fit and Sizing: Verifying against size specifications.
  • Performance Testing: Testing moisture-wicking, stretch recovery, and colorfastness.
  • luckyyoga implements multi-stage QC: incoming material inspection, in-process checks, and final random sampling (AQL 2.5 or better).

    Production Lead Times

    Lead times depend on order complexity and factory capacity. Typical activewear production takes 45-60 days from order confirmation. luckyyoga streamlines processes to offer 30-45 day lead times for standard orders.

    Industry Standards and Certifications

    Fabric and Safety Standards

  • OEKO-TEX Standard 100: Ensures fabrics are free from harmful substances.
  • Global Organic Textile Standard (GOTS): For organic cotton activewear.
  • Bluesign: For sustainable and safe production.
  • luckyyoga holds OEKO-TEX certification and works with Bluesign-approved suppliers.

    Social Compliance

    Factories must comply with labor laws and ethical practices. luckyyoga is audited for social compliance (e.g., BSCI, WRAP) ensuring fair wages and safe working conditions.

    Common Mistakes in Activewear Manufacturing

    Ignoring Fabric Performance

    Choosing fabric based solely on cost can lead to poor moisture management or pilling. Always test fabric performance for your intended use.

    Overlooking Fit and Sizing

    Inconsistent sizing leads to returns. Provide detailed size specs and fit samples on different body types.

    Inadequate Communication

    Misunderstandings with factories cause delays. Use clear tech packs, regular communication, and third-party inspections.
